Tomas Votruba
2259cc5a31
Updated Rector to commit 60857134fdd3e7eb935a721962c0866518e3471e
...
60857134fd
[BetterPhpDocParser] Check for closing brace in text content (#8977 ) (#6670 )
2025-01-16 09:34:43 +00:00
Tomas Votruba
e864c7aa1f
Updated Rector to commit 60857134fdd3e7eb935a721962c0866518e3471e
...
60857134fd
[BetterPhpDocParser] Check for closing brace in text content (#8977 ) (#6670 )
2025-01-16 00:09:19 +00:00
Tomas Votruba
5d08064c62
Updated Rector to commit b99ece5043b641bff347ad3decca281b2b107d88
...
b99ece5043
use ->ignoreVCSIgnored() on RectorConfigBuilder::withRootFiles() over custom logic (#6669 )
2025-01-15 02:55:20 +00:00
Tomas Votruba
c1077f346f
Updated Rector to commit 9d81ebabb5e0bd496f94f00a4151ac14359ef792
...
9d81ebabb5
[TypeDeclaration] Skip changed by ref from trait on TypedPropertyFromStrictConstructorRector (#6666 )
2025-01-11 15:39:06 +00:00
Tomas Votruba
331a8ca05e
Updated Rector to commit 706170a2bee1e6df93e0b9789c97f7af36eb9c73
...
706170a2be
feature: replace MyCLabs Enum constructor call (#6588 )
2025-01-11 07:43:54 +00:00
Tomas Votruba
bad8f383f5
Updated Rector to commit 4b18c82b21ad76410037090b0bf4c019fa983f08
...
4b18c82b21
[Scoper] Fix scoper to fix prefixed regex on doctrine inflector take 3 (#6657 )
2025-01-06 16:26:54 +00:00
Tomas Votruba
47516301bf
Updated Rector to commit 3b42813953f335c8d2986c391629ce007ad06ea4
...
3b42813953
[Scoper] Fix scoper to fix prefixed regex on doctrine inflector take 2 (#6656 )
2025-01-06 16:21:17 +00:00
Tomas Votruba
1e4b4023a5
Updated Rector to commit c38a120d1193f8878fae85b0d96e88a1c644fd09
...
c38a120d11
Revert "[Scoper] Fix scoper to fix prefixed regex on doctrine inflector (#6654 )" (#6655 )
2025-01-06 16:16:03 +00:00
Tomas Votruba
96ec70632f
Updated Rector to commit d465f0f5c20e70b3fa315a3e9c618a9f9d1ea60b
...
d465f0f5c2
[Scoper] Fix scoper to fix prefixed regex on doctrine inflector (#6654 )
2025-01-06 16:09:49 +00:00
Tomas Votruba
97c2f84d90
Updated Rector to commit da809660a9a2d98231f8f57b337fc3facf803b13
...
da809660a9
[CodeQuality] Handle on assign on FlipTypeControlToUseExclusiveTypeRector (#6653 )
2025-01-06 13:54:36 +00:00
Tomas Votruba
dd9ef30b19
Updated Rector to commit 532b39dd167d28aa21dac38751f9b9bcd34373b7
...
532b39dd16
[Parser] Remove SmartPhpParserFactory and SmartPhpParser (#6651 )
2025-01-06 10:20:24 +00:00
Tomas Votruba
45b8ec26b9
Updated Rector to commit fe99f211133b43850881ce0a7522c6242892b6b1
...
fe99f21113
Use autowired method if exists in adding new dependency (#6652 )
2025-01-06 10:18:22 +00:00
Tomas Votruba
4405ec5ff8
Updated Rector to commit 8bc80b4641429cfcea9a413ff9eb1bd9afaae9ee
...
8bc80b4641
Add readonly by default on new promoted property (#6650 )
2025-01-05 17:39:40 +00:00
Tomas Votruba
40b5c4746e
Updated Rector to commit 2e82ab4969246050e9fe47df0cf549cc96fdbfd5
...
2e82ab4969
[PHPStan ^2.1.1] Handle next unreachable statement via UnreachableStatementNode->getNextUnreachableStatements() (#6642 )
2025-01-05 17:07:39 +00:00
Tomas Votruba
fcafd42fb3
Updated Rector to commit 92b4999c34e9fad614aedb1d98d05829dfbdaa2b
...
92b4999c34
Bump to PHPStan ^2.1.1 and remove usage of PropertyHookNameVisitor on SimpleParser (#6649 )
2025-01-05 17:03:03 +00:00
Tomas Votruba
24b8fc7d89
Updated Rector to commit a1cb33463a604a3b0e232ec423700ee1ff2cf60a
...
a1cb33463a
[DeadCode] Add RemoveUselessAssignFromPropertyPromotionRector (#6643 )
2025-01-04 12:25:26 +00:00
Tomas Votruba
79bfc87e90
Updated Rector to commit 66d93167af53e4116e73f6dc011f02ac23efbd6f
...
66d93167af
[DeadCode] Add ReplaceBlockToItsStmtsRector (#6641 )
2025-01-01 16:35:01 +00:00
Tomas Votruba
232892cf57
Updated Rector to commit f3242bfadc709ca567975be62691944b5f8301ee
...
f3242bfadc
[CodeQuality] Handle crash inside block statement with unreachable statement on OptionalParametersAfterRequiredRector (#6640 )
2025-01-01 14:41:15 +00:00
Tomas Votruba
7ebf783415
Updated Rector to commit f3242bfadc709ca567975be62691944b5f8301ee
...
f3242bfadc
[CodeQuality] Handle crash inside block statement with unreachable statement on OptionalParametersAfterRequiredRector (#6640 )
2025-01-01 14:12:17 +00:00
Tomas Votruba
c29364dfcf
Updated Rector to commit f3242bfadc709ca567975be62691944b5f8301ee
...
f3242bfadc
[CodeQuality] Handle crash inside block statement with unreachable statement on OptionalParametersAfterRequiredRector (#6640 )
2025-01-01 07:12:11 +00:00
Tomas Votruba
2c903ab625
Updated Rector to commit c20860d38fabc003dff096168bbfd99479e9242a
...
c20860d38f
Bump to PHPStan ^2.1.0 (#6639 )
2024-12-31 10:01:10 +00:00
Tomas Votruba
84e1eb5aff
Updated Rector to commit 97347fbed99e372bc2a6bd46c30f615c0be12d5f
...
97347fbed9
use vendor-patches main branch that already include php-parser 5.4.0 patch (#6638 )
2024-12-30 12:24:44 +00:00
Tomas Votruba
f99d6f30c0
Updated Rector to commit 8834b334b5468636f08ed4c54994eff839a2fb81
...
8834b334b5
Bump to PHP-Parser ^5.4.0 with use patches fix-patch-php-parser-54 patches (#6637 )
2024-12-30 12:17:51 +00:00
Tomas Votruba
376ef50115
Updated Rector to commit eb272ee7ab00184569bd327819d69a305e19fdcb
...
eb272ee7ab
Temporary pin php-parser to 5.3.1 (#6636 )
2024-12-30 11:20:22 +00:00
Tomas Votruba
59d44f7985
Updated Rector to commit 5f21af7a492f8be43972c1d89fa150ae9e37475c
...
5f21af7a49
Remove unused AssignVariableNameResolverInterface instances (#6631 )
2024-12-27 13:23:06 +00:00
Tomas Votruba
1a2bd6c7dd
Updated Rector to commit ed433a87a3e746547b2a22ece373a4bbebf5823d
...
ed433a87a3
[TypeDeclaration] Skip assign in if condition on BinaryOpNullableToInstanceofRector (#6629 )
2024-12-26 00:50:22 +00:00
Tomas Votruba
b8e60e2db5
Updated Rector to commit ed433a87a3e746547b2a22ece373a4bbebf5823d
...
ed433a87a3
[TypeDeclaration] Skip assign in if condition on BinaryOpNullableToInstanceofRector (#6629 )
2024-12-25 12:39:51 +00:00
Tomas Votruba
af97af9007
Updated Rector to commit ed433a87a3e746547b2a22ece373a4bbebf5823d
...
ed433a87a3
[TypeDeclaration] Skip assign in if condition on BinaryOpNullableToInstanceofRector (#6629 )
2024-12-25 11:57:33 +00:00
Tomas Votruba
84d2a96fe5
Updated Rector to commit ed433a87a3e746547b2a22ece373a4bbebf5823d
...
ed433a87a3
[TypeDeclaration] Skip assign in if condition on BinaryOpNullableToInstanceofRector (#6629 )
2024-12-25 11:17:36 +00:00
Tomas Votruba
8d4228059d
Updated Rector to commit ed433a87a3e746547b2a22ece373a4bbebf5823d
...
ed433a87a3
[TypeDeclaration] Skip assign in if condition on BinaryOpNullableToInstanceofRector (#6629 )
2024-12-25 10:59:25 +00:00
Tomas Votruba
b24cfd9322
Updated Rector to commit ed433a87a3e746547b2a22ece373a4bbebf5823d
...
ed433a87a3
[TypeDeclaration] Skip assign in if condition on BinaryOpNullableToInstanceofRector (#6629 )
2024-12-25 10:35:55 +00:00
Tomas Votruba
b40bc10c7c
Updated Rector to commit 22915933d05f2a3e38355cd150ec67401a0fe3b9
...
22915933d0
[automated] Apply Coding Standard (#6627 )
2024-12-24 01:25:19 +00:00
Tomas Votruba
0aa5d110fd
Updated Rector to commit 22915933d05f2a3e38355cd150ec67401a0fe3b9
...
22915933d0
[automated] Apply Coding Standard (#6627 )
2024-12-23 23:45:34 +00:00
Tomas Votruba
99d5371f01
Updated Rector to commit 22915933d05f2a3e38355cd150ec67401a0fe3b9
...
22915933d0
[automated] Apply Coding Standard (#6627 )
2024-12-23 09:59:12 +00:00
Tomas Votruba
17380f9017
Updated Rector to commit 22915933d05f2a3e38355cd150ec67401a0fe3b9
...
22915933d0
[automated] Apply Coding Standard (#6627 )
2024-12-22 11:28:18 +00:00
Tomas Votruba
739319081e
Updated Rector to commit 351e4b75ebe9daf191a6ba0166561a9b98490377
...
351e4b75eb
[Experiment] Remove WrappedNodeRestoringNodeVisitor (#6626 )
2024-12-21 14:05:54 +00:00
Tomas Votruba
1883ef8cfc
Updated Rector to commit 69c22013f6d127aca89b2c18070a4e27119d94bf
...
69c22013f6
Rollback SimpleCallableNodeTraverser usage on ByRefReturnNodeVisitor (#6624 )
2024-12-21 01:03:22 +00:00
Tomas Votruba
a2f3748e83
Updated Rector to commit 69c22013f6d127aca89b2c18070a4e27119d94bf
...
69c22013f6
Rollback SimpleCallableNodeTraverser usage on ByRefReturnNodeVisitor (#6624 )
2024-12-20 15:33:39 +00:00
Tomas Votruba
6be577566e
Updated Rector to commit f67bc4eb89d3ef9804cd6088e98c8f7636f5c221
...
f67bc4eb89
[Performance] Only register WrappedNodeRestoringNodeVisitor() when there is found AlwaysRememberedExpr or Match_ node on processNodes() (#6620 )
2024-12-20 12:05:26 +00:00
Tomas Votruba
79fb8fc282
Updated Rector to commit a72a02188ab22b7beeb94dd1ffda79bdfffd64c4
...
a72a02188a
[Php84] Add rule for RoundingMode enum (#6369 )
2024-12-20 00:17:13 +00:00
Tomas Votruba
2601fd2c97
Updated Rector to commit 6aca457745976acad6cec231ffc400f0d399a386
...
6aca457745
[Php81][php82] Add AttributeGroupNewLiner to make new line based on token on ReadOnlyPropertyRector and ReadOnlyClassRector (#6618 )
2024-12-19 09:07:49 +00:00
Tomas Votruba
ca7f3cd180
Updated Rector to commit 6aca457745976acad6cec231ffc400f0d399a386
...
6aca457745
[Php81][php82] Add AttributeGroupNewLiner to make new line based on token on ReadOnlyPropertyRector and ReadOnlyClassRector (#6618 )
2024-12-19 09:00:56 +00:00
Tomas Votruba
e2a64c439d
Updated Rector to commit e9e88d4d1b6e85b4a5e40f9c17dc12a951a748a8
...
e9e88d4d1b
Remove deep reindex on refresh scope node (#6617 )
2024-12-19 06:24:39 +00:00
Tomas Votruba
9857b354fa
Updated Rector to commit e5e2ba2c721aebd507d338d77996e45ca84567ba
...
e5e2ba2c72
Revert "Ensure reindex in deep stmts before refactor() (#6614 )" (#6615 )
2024-12-19 05:04:40 +00:00
Tomas Votruba
8a72b6dd2c
Updated Rector to commit 89441c419b0a8b9817b89b963af1dcfff804d3f7
...
89441c419b
Ensure reindex in deep stmts before refactor() (#6614 )
2024-12-19 04:45:05 +00:00
Tomas Votruba
7180d53b03
Updated Rector to commit c5ac495242295f73aaa0dadad8cfebe901735422
...
c5ac495242
Revert "[Php80] Keep numeric string as is on StringAnnotationToAttributeMappe…" (#6609 )
2024-12-18 18:45:52 +00:00
Tomas Votruba
2ed8be5c45
Updated Rector to commit 4cafa91255c4137074b7ea9aa05754f934e99ab9
...
4cafa91255
Rollback reindex node attributes before refactor (#6603 )
2024-12-18 06:16:38 +00:00
Tomas Votruba
2715075d74
Updated Rector to commit 99b6d309220f3cdda9f49cf8bf6bc21863b03c26
...
99b6d30922
[NodeTypeResolver] Re-index node attributes on refresh scope process (#6601 )
2024-12-18 03:47:18 +00:00
Tomas Votruba
3c2265860e
Updated Rector to commit 6024d31dd6e946e3801436de95a1e2dcf64be7b2
...
6024d31dd6
Bump to PHPStan ^2.0.4 (#6600 )
2024-12-17 22:08:10 +00:00
Tomas Votruba
35244f0eda
Updated Rector to commit e1b032ef92c901037728b9bacb838b75d4908413
...
e1b032ef92
[Php81] Skip with next required on NewInInitializerRector (#6599 )
2024-12-17 21:57:29 +00:00